WH951 The risk of resistance has to be indicated on the package and in the instructions for use. Particularly measures for an appropriate risk management have to be declared.
WG734 Use of the product for spontaneous fermentation can lead to a delay in fermentation.
NN234 The product is classified as slightly harmful for populations of the species Typhlodromus pyri (predatory mite).
NW607-1 When applying the product on areas adjacent to surface waters - except only occasionally but including periodically water bearing surface waters - the product must be applied with equipment which is registered in the index of 'Loss Reducing Equipment' of 14 October 1993 ('Bundesanzeiger' [Federal Gazette] No 205, p. 9780) as amended. Depending on the drift reduction classes for the equipment stated below, the following buffer zones must be kept from surface waters. In addition to the minimum buffer zone from surface waters stipulated by state law, the ban on application in or in the immediate vicinity of waters must be observed at all times for drift reduction classes marked with "*". Violations may be punished by fines of up to 50 000 EUR.
NG405 Not to be used on drained surfaces.
NW706 Between treated areas which have an incline of more than 2 % and surface waters - including periodically but excluding occasionally water-bearing surface waters- there must be a buffer zone under complete plant cover. The buffer zone's protective function must not be impaired by the use of implements. It must be at least 20 m wide. This buffer zone is not necessary if: -sufficient catching systems are available for the water and soil transported by run-off, which do not flow into surface water or are not connected with the urban drainage system or -the product is used for conservation or no-tillage methods.
WW764 In order to prevent resistance, alternate with other products from different active substance groups.
